Output b60c375998ccd7ecd53275764431da85f523f1550b372e8a50acdcbfacd78695:29

value
3381680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4202fb21ae13e0de0ad72cc81c94372b266d625 OP_EQUAL
address
3J7S7RAE6uwxCUk9debh76FmGtG6nCkTh8
transaction
b60c375998ccd7ecd53275764431da85f523f1550b372e8a50acdcbfacd78695
confirmations
240720
spent
true